LOCAL AND GENERAL.
At the Wellington Magistrate's Court to-day (states the Press Association), the Crown Law Office brought eight charges against Abraham Levy, of wilfully breaking contracts made by him with the Government for the supply of military uniforms during June and July. The bearing of the case has been adjourned till Monday.
